Very disappointed with the gloves and mittens. This is the second season with the both the gloves and mittens. My hands get cold and the salesperson told me that these gloves will keep my hands warm and they did. The problem is that the thumb wore out where they make contact with the ski poles. I contacted Gordini and this is the response I got from Nathan Stetson Customer Service Representative. Living in Colorado where the temperature this morning was -6°F good warming gloves are key. I have the GooseDown (4M2137) gloves with AquaBloc, they comfortably fit and keep dry inside but do not protect the fingers/hands from the cold. After 15min outside the fingers are freezing. I use these gloves meanwhile only with heat packs and will replace them.
